Here's the strategy if you're trying to finesse a deal: check carrier trade-in offers first because they're often the juiciest.
Then peek at certified refurbished from Apple directly β you get a warranty and it's basically new.
After that, big-box retailers and online marketplaces can have steals, but read the fine print like it's your ex's text messages.
Holiday sales, back-to-school promos, and random flash deals are when the prices get spicy.
Set a price alert, be patient, and pounce when it drops.
